Ingredients

To make this slow cooker white chicken chili recipe with cream cheese, you will need the following ingredients:

  • 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 can (15 ounces) white be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 can (15 ounces) corn, drained
  • 1 can (4 ounces) diced green chilies
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 1/2 cup c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ro

Instructions

Follow these simple steps to make this slow cooker white chicken chili recipe with cream cheese:

  1. Place the chicken breasts in the slow cooker.
  2. Add the white beans, corn, green chilies, onion, garlic, cumin, oregano, chili powder, salt, and black pepper on top of the chicken.
  3. Pour the chicken broth over the top of the other ingredients.
  4. Cover the slow cooker and c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 3-4 hours, or until the chicken is cooked through and tender.
  5. Remove the chicken and shred it with two forks.
  6. Return the shredded chicken to the slow cooker.
  7. Add the cream cheese to the slow cooker and stir until it is melted and well combined.
  8. Stir in the chopped cilantro.
  9. Serve the chili hot, garnished with additional cilantro or shredded cheese if desired.

Tips

Here are a few tips to help you make the best slow cooker white chicken chili recipe with cream cheese:

  • Feel free to adjust the amount of spices to suit your taste. If you like your chili spicier, add more chili powder or even a diced jalapeno pepper.
  • If you don't have cream cheese on hand, you can use sour cream or plain Greek yogurt instead.
  • This recipe makes quite a bit of chili, so it is perfect for meal prep or feeding a crowd. You can also freeze the leftovers for later.
